Riemann Sum and Definite Integral Notation A uniform pressure applied across a surface area A creates a total force of F-PA. The density of water is 62 Ibs/f'so that, under water, the pressure varies according to depth x as P -62 Given a dam 200 feet wide that extends 30 feet under water, find the force on the dam that is exerted by the water. 1. Write out the first 3 terms of an approximation for the force on the dam using Ar-0.5. 2. Write out the first 3 terms of an approximation for the force on the dam using Ar=0.1. 3. Modify #1 and 12 to give the Riemann sum that approximates the total force. Your Riemann sum should represent an approximation for any size interval 4. Modify #3 to give the exact force on the dam. Express the exact amount of force using all three forms of notation used in class. 5. Find the exact force on the dam. Show all of your work
